The version of the remote NTP server is 3.x or 4.x prior to 4.2.8p6.
It is, therefore, affected by the following vulnerabilities :
A flaw exists in the receive() function due to the use of authenticated broadcast mode. A man-in-the-middle attacker can exploit this to conduct a replay attack.
(CVE-2015-7973)
A time serving flaw exists in the trusted key system due to improper key checks. An authenticated, remote attacker can exploit this to perform impersonation attacks between authenticated peers. (CVE-2015-7974)
An overflow condition exists in the nextvar() function due to improper validation of user-supplied input. A local attacker can exploit this to cause a buffer overflow, resulting in a denial of service condition.
(CVE-2015-7975)
A flaw exists in ntp_control.c due to improper filtering of special characters in filenames by the saveconfig command. An authenticated, remote attacker can exploit this to inject arbitrary content. (CVE-2015-7976)
A NULL pointer dereference flaw exists in ntp_request.c that is triggered when handling ntpdc relist commands.
A remote attacker can exploit this, via a specially crafted request, to crash the service, resulting in a denial of service condition. (CVE-2015-7977)
A flaw exists in ntpdc that is triggered during the handling of the relist command. A remote attacker can exploit this, via recursive traversals of the restriction list, to exhaust available space on the call stack, resulting in a denial of service condition.
CVE-2015-7978)
An unspecified flaw exists in authenticated broadcast mode. A remote attacker can exploit this, via specially crafted packets, to cause a denial of service condition.
(CVE-2015-7979)
A flaw exists in the receive() function that allows packets with an origin timestamp of zero to bypass security checks. A remote attacker can exploit this to spoof arbitrary content. (CVE-2015-8138)
A flaw exists in ntpq and ntpdc that allows a remote attacker to disclose sensitive information in timestamps. (CVE-2015-8139)
A flaw exists in the ntpq protocol that is triggered during the handling of an improper sequence of numbers.
A man-in-the-middle attacker can exploit this to conduct a replay attack. (CVE-2015-8140)
A flaw exists in the ntpq client that is triggered when handling packets that cause a loop in the getresponse() function. A remote attacker can exploit this to cause an infinite loop, resulting in a denial of service condition. (CVE-2015-8158)
